I shipped my car

I shipped my car from Seattle to Denver a few months back. The process wasn’t as complicated as I thought, but communication was key. The driver gave me updates along the way, which helped ease any stress. My car arrived a bit dirty from the open trailer, but no damage at all.
If you’re planning to ship, I’d suggest taking pictures before pickup and checking for any damage right at delivery.
